Why Proper Attic Insulation Matters in Cold Weather
When winter arrives, attics are a primary source of heat loss in many homes. Without adequate insulation, warm air escapes through the roof, forcing your heating system to work harder and increasing utility costs. Proper attic insulation winter preparation not only keeps your living spaces warmer but also helps prevent issues like ice dams, condensation, and moisture buildup that can lead to structural damage or mold growth.
Investing time in preparing your attic insulation before the cold sets in ensures your home remains comfortable and energy-efficient throughout the season.
Assessing Your Current Attic Insulation
Before making any upgrades, it’s important to evaluate the condition and effectiveness of your existing insulation. Start by checking the depth and type of material used. In most climates, the recommended insulation level for attics is R-38 to R-60, which typically equates to 10–20 inches of loose fill or batt insulation.
- Inspect for Gaps and Thin Spots: Look for areas where insulation is missing or compressed, especially near eaves, corners, and around vents.
- Check for Moisture or Mold: Damp insulation loses effectiveness and can indicate roof leaks or poor ventilation.
- Look for Signs of Pests: Rodents and insects can disturb insulation, creating gaps and reducing its performance.
Choosing the Right Insulation Materials
Selecting the best insulation for your attic depends on your climate, budget, and the structure of your home. The most common types include:
- Fiberglass Batts: Easy to install and widely available, suitable for standard joist spacing.
- Blown-In Cellulose: Ideal for filling irregular spaces and adding insulation over existing layers.
- Spray Foam: Provides excellent air sealing and high R-values but is more expensive and often requires professional installation.
- Rigid Foam Boards: Useful for targeted areas or as an additional layer over existing insulation.
Each material has its pros and cons. For example, blown-in cellulose is effective for older homes with uneven joist spacing, while spray foam offers superior air sealing but at a higher cost.
Steps for Effective Attic Insulation Winter Preparation
Preparing your attic for winter involves more than just adding new insulation. Follow these steps to ensure optimal performance:
- Seal Air Leaks: Use caulk or expanding foam to seal gaps around pipes, vents, chimneys, and light fixtures. Preventing air leaks is crucial for maximizing insulation effectiveness.
- Install or Upgrade Insulation: Add insulation to meet or exceed recommended R-values. Ensure even coverage, especially in hard-to-reach areas.
- Protect Attic Access Points: Insulate and weatherstrip attic hatches or pull-down stairs to prevent heat loss through these often-overlooked areas.
- Maintain Proper Ventilation: Ensure soffit and ridge vents are clear to prevent moisture buildup and ice dams.
- Address Moisture Issues: Repair any roof leaks and ensure bathroom or kitchen vents exhaust outside, not into the attic.
Common Mistakes to Avoid When Preparing Attic Insulation
Even with the best intentions, some homeowners make errors that can undermine their efforts. Avoid these common pitfalls:
- Blocking Ventilation: Covering soffit vents with insulation can trap moisture and cause mold or ice dams.
- Ignoring Air Leaks: Adding insulation without sealing leaks allows warm air to escape, reducing efficiency.
- Compressing Insulation: Overpacking insulation reduces its R-value and effectiveness.
- Neglecting Safety: Always wear protective gear and be cautious of electrical wiring and recessed lighting fixtures.

Maintenance Tips for Long-Term Attic Insulation Performance
Once your attic is properly insulated, ongoing maintenance ensures continued effectiveness:
- Inspect Annually: Check for signs of settling, moisture, or pest activity each year.
- Monitor Ventilation: Keep vents clear of debris and insulation.
- Address Issues Promptly: Repair any damage or leaks as soon as they’re detected.
- Upgrade When Needed: As building codes and energy standards evolve, consider periodic upgrades to maintain optimal performance.
Frequently Asked Questions
How much insulation do I need in my attic for winter?
The recommended insulation level for most attics is between R-38 and R-60, depending on your climate. This typically means 10–20 inches of insulation. Check local building codes for specific requirements in your area.
Can I add new insulation over old insulation?
Yes, you can usually add new insulation over existing material as long as the old insulation is dry and in good condition. Avoid compressing the old layer and ensure there are no underlying moisture or pest issues before adding more.
What are signs that my attic insulation needs to be replaced?
Common indicators include uneven temperatures in your home, rising energy bills, visible gaps or thin spots in the insulation, signs of moisture or mold, and evidence of pest activity. If you notice any of these, it may be time to upgrade your attic insulation.
Is it necessary to insulate attic access points?
Absolutely. Attic hatches, doors, and pull-down stairs are common sources of heat loss. Insulating and weatherstripping these areas is an important part of comprehensive attic insulation winter preparation.
